Supreme Court delays effective date of proposed rules governing licensed legal paraprofessionals


The Supreme Court of Texas has issued an order delaying the expected effective date of proposed rules governing licensed legal paraprofessionals and licensed court-access assistants in order to consider the comments it received during the public comment period. The expected effective date, previously December 1, was delayed pending further order of the court. Read the court order.
